Professionals in this role are specialized legal experts who structure, negotiate, and execute complex financing transactions for major corporate events, primarily acquisitions, buyouts, and recapitalizations. Their work is fundamental to the private equity and leveraged buyout (LBO) ecosystem, enabling companies and financial sponsors to undertake significant strategic moves using a high level of debt. A Leveraged Finance Senior Associate typically operates within the banking and finance department of a major law firm. The core of their work involves acting as legal counsel for a diverse clientele, which includes private equity sponsors (the borrowers seeking capital for acquisitions), as well as the lending parties such as banks, syndicates of financial institutions, and private credit funds. They are the architects and negotiators of the intricate legal documentation that governs these multi-million or billion-dollar deals. Common responsibilities are extensive and require a deep understanding of financial products and legal risk. They are routinely tasked with drafting and negotiating the key transaction documents. This includes the facilities agreement, which outlines the terms, conditions, and covenants of the loan; various security documents that create the collateral package for the lenders; and complex intercreditor agreements that establish the priority of payment between different classes of lenders in the capital structure. Beyond pure document drafting, a Senior Associate in this field is a project manager and a trusted advisor. They manage the entire transaction process, coordinate due diligence, lead client meetings and conference calls, and provide strategic advice on structuring options and potential risks. A significant part of the role also involves supervising and mentoring junior associates, delegating tasks, and ensuring the seamless execution of deals under tight deadlines. The typical skills and requirements for these demanding jobs are rigorous. Candidates are almost always qualified lawyers in a common law jurisdiction with a significant post-qualification experience (PQE), often five years or more, specifically within banking and finance. Specialization in leveraged and acquisition finance is paramount. The ideal candidate possesses exceptional drafting and negotiation skills, with a keen eye for detail and the ability to anticipate and mitigate legal and financial risks. Strong commercial acumen is non-negotiable, as they must understand the business drivers behind the deals to provide pragmatic, rather than purely theoretical, legal advice. Excellent communication and client management skills are essential for building relationships and explaining complex concepts clearly. Furthermore, they must demonstrate proven leadership capabilities and the ability to manage multiple high-pressure transactions simultaneously.
